Their relative speed is constant. Hence the rate of change of distance between them does not vary.
The angle between their walking directions is 45°
and two sides are 2mi/h and 3mi/h i.e. their respective speed
Hence the third side i.e. their relative speed = v(2²+3²-2×3cos45)
= 2.96 mi/h { This is from cosine law of triangle for finding out the third side when two sides and the angle included between them is given}
Their distance at any time is increasing at the rate of 2.96 mi/h
